Having been born in 1938 and named after the fleet-footed Roman messenger, Mercury created cars that combined plush ride with sharp style, quieted the cabin with more relaxed materials, and steered with a feel that was more mature yet playful, providing buyers with the advantages of the mid-size without the overweight prices in each new model change. Mercury had developed its showroom over decades with Cougars and Grand Marquis that were roomy suspensions and clever cabin designs that could combine value with a touch of swagger and remain unforgettable on the busy roads. Although it ceased production in 2011, Mercury is still shorthand when it comes to readily available refinement that never approaches highbrow. The Crankshaft Position Sensor is positioned next to the flywheel and it reads the gaps between the teeth using inductive or hall signal to report the crank angle to the control unit in milliseconds to ensure that each squirt of fuel and spark flash is timed before you can blink. When this sensor is drifting or is dead, Mercury drivers experience slow cranks, misfires or no cranks at all since the Crankshaft Position Sensor is the key that justifies to the ECU that the engine is actually rotating. Change a broken Crankshaft Position Sensor and the revs go back to life.
